New Prey Content For Free

The new Prey downloadable content will be free, both for the PC and Xbox360. The pack will include new maps and weapons, plus extra playable characters. Although a spokesperson from 3D Realms announced that the new content will be free, there was no release date mentioned.

Half Life 2: Episode 2 Delayed Until 2007

half-lifeHalf Life 2: Episode 2 Delayed Until 2007

Doug Lombardi from Valve said that Half Life 2: Episode Two probably will be released in February, 2007. This game will be ship with another Valve’s games, Team Fortress 2 and Portal, on PC, PS3 and Xbox360. Lombardi also mentioned that Half Life 2: Episode Two will cost more than Episode One, because of the added two games. In addition, the source engine for Episode Two will once again be upgraded. They had to create whole new environments, with new enemies and weapons as well. Watch the gameplay videos of Episode Two.

FIFA Soccer 07 Announced

Fifa Soccer 07 Announced

EA Sports has announced that FIFA Soccer 07 will be available for PlayStation 2, Xbox, GameCube, Nintendo DS, Game Boy Advance, PlayStation Portable, PC and mobile on October 3. Check out IGN for a complete coverage.

Minimum Requirement For Crysis

Minimum Requirement For Crysis

CryTek, makers of the Far Cry, will launch Crysis this fall 2006 in US. Using new CryENGINE 2 technology, Crysis is also one of the first announced games to run on the advanced DirectX 10 architecture. This game is about the invasion of alien to our Earth which is set in the year 2019 after a colossal asteroid crashes to Earth. Crysis begins amidst a tense military standoff between the North Korean and United States governments for control of the impact zone. And then, the asteroid suddenly bursts open revealing a massive alien ship, which begins freezing vast portions of the island and disturbing the global weather system. The invasion of Earth has begun. Crysis features an epic three-act story of alien invasion where players are able to customize their armor and weapons in real time to confront an ever-changing enemy and a dynamic environment. Crysis is a high quality graphics game so it requires a powerful machine. This is the minimum requirements for Crysis; CPU: Athlon 64 3000+/Intel 2.8GHz; Graphics: NVIDIA 6600/X800GTO (SM 2.0); RAM: 768MB/1GB; HDD: 6GB; Internet: 256k+; Optical Drive: DVD; Software: DX9.0c with Windows XP.
